Transaction eaf17335197904c0ef226c8b85bfacd4de7c6db2eb064c751f8c715a32414971
1 Input
1 Output
-
eaf17335197904c0ef226c8b85bfacd4de7c6db2eb064c751f8c715a32414971:0
- value
- 132023
- script pubkey
- OP_0 OP_PUSHBYTES_20 0938dbba1f5c06fad9365e2569afe71d24f8b360
- address
- bc1qpyudhwsltsr04kfktcjkntl8r5j03vmq392u8a